Avoiding common songwriting obstacles Ten Minutes Ago I met you, It’s the same note, but in this case, the name matters). So if you have G and A, then the root/key is D. Then just use the major/minor/minor/major/major/minor/diminished chord sequence and the tone/tone/semitone/tone/tone/tone root note sequence to determine the chords, in this case D E F# G A B C# so you end up with D Em F#m G A Bm C#dim. This requires the basic knowledge that B-C and E-F (mnemonic is BE) are only a semitone apart and all other notes are a tone apart. To determine if the chord we made is major, minor, or diminished, look at the intervals between each note.
